#07a710 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#07a710 is composed of 2.7% red, 65.5%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 34.5% black. It has a hue angle of 123.4 degrees, a saturation of 92% and a lightness of 34.1%. #07a710 color hex could be obtained by blending #0eff20 with #004f00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

#07a710 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#07a710 has RGB values of R:7, G:167,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 501520.
